I have a tub shower door from this company and within a few months of limited use the glass fell out. Fortunately no one was injured. I contacted the company because the product was still under warranty. They failed to act responsibly and said they would replace the door but I had to pay for shipping. Nowhere in the warranty that I viewed does it say the customer is required to pay for shipping. They provided me with supposed proof but that also said nothing about customer paying for shipping. When I asked again to show me where it's stated they just stopped responding. This product is unsafe so replacement is something I question anyway. I would prefer a refund at this point. The glass is held in place with merely a bead of silicone. As I mentioned repeatedly, they are lucky that they are not facing a lawsuit due to personal injury. They should not be allowed to continue to sell this product. A small child bathing could be killed by the weight of this glass should it land on them. The attitude and lack of adequate response from this company is reprehensible.Business response

In 2018 we purchased a Steam Spa generator model RYT600 for $2004.19. In February of 2023 the heating elements needed to be replaced. We called Spa World Corp. and they told us how to remove and replace the heating elements. The heating elements would not come out of the generator so they could be replaced. So we called a plumber to help us. The plumber told us that the heating elements were defective and could not be removed. He advised us to call the company since it under lifetime warranty for defective parts to replace the generator. After numerous phone calls to Spa World Corp. the best they could do was for them to sell us a new generator for a discounted price. There should be no reason why we should pay for a new generator when defective parts are covered under the warranty. We would appreciate any help resolving this matter. We will attach a copy of the warranty and a pic and video of the defective parts. Thank you for your help,Business response
02/16/2023
Please note our warranty does not include the heating elements. We have provided 2 options to the customer.
1. Buy the heating elements2. Buy a brand new unit at a very cheap rate.
The customer refused both options and insisted on being sent a brand new unit by only paying a shipping fee o $150. The warranty does not cover the replacement of the entire unit. The heating elements are now defective due to the customer's inability to check them every 6 months as they are supposed to. Due to the inability to check the unit, the heating elements turned extremely damaged.
At this time, the only option we have for the customer is to sell them a brand new unit for $500. The unit is usually over $2000.

I ordered an ANZZI jetted tub on 5/20. The tub was manufactured by SW Corp. The plumbers install the tub on 9/20. The pump for the air jets turned off after running for 10 minutes. After 35 minutes, it turned back on and worked for 5-7 minutes and then turned itself off again. I called SW Corp on 9/20 and sent them pictures and video of what was happening. They stated that they thought it was the Air Check Valve that wasn't working properly which was causing the Air Pump to overheat and turn itself off. I received the parts from SW Corp to replace the Air Check Valve. The plumbers came on 10/28. They accessed the insides of the tub and determined that SW Corp had not sent all the parts that were needed. I called SW Corp on 10/28 and sent them a video showing what their company had sent me. Their staff confirmed that several other parts were needed, including the Air Check Valve itself. I requested reimbursement from SW Corp for the 350 dollars charged by the plumbers since it was SW Corp's fault for not sending me all the parts that were needed to replace the valve. They sent more parts and I had the plumbers come back out again on 11/15. One of the parts they sent was a fitting for 4 lines. The tub has 5 lines and the fitting has 5 prongs to connect the lines to. Again, the plumbers were not able to replace it and I was charged 175 dollars for their visit. I sent them a video of the incorrect fitting and requested reimbursement for the 525 dollars I had been charged by the plumbers due to SW Corp's mistakes. They are refusing to reimburse me and didn't respond to my 11/20 request for the correct part to be sent until 12/7 when they stated they would send the part that was needed. It is their mistakes that have caused me to be charged 525 dollars. I anticipate at least an additional 175 service charge when I get the correct fitting and have them come back out again. I will spend at least 700 dollars on plumbing charges because of SW Corp's incompetence.Business response
